Local charity Live At Home has been 'overwhelmed with offers of support' for its Coats for Winter Campaign.
It started with one rail, with the idea of people being able to take a coat if they need one, or donate or swap one if they can.
Since it began there are now nine rails spread all around the Island ought and supported by local organisations.
The charity hopes to keep the campaign going until the end of March, and is always in need of more coats to be donated.
